Built to Last, Successful Habits of Visionary Companies

    Jim Collins & Jerry I. Porras

What separates GE, 3M, Hewlett-Packard, Walt Disney and Philip Morris form their competitors?

James Collins and Jerry Porras have examined 18 exceptional companies that have been around for an incredible average of nearly 100 years. These companies have outperformed the stock market factor of 15 since 1926 and each one of them had a leading edge over their competitors.

The authors studied each of the 18 companies against one of their direct competitors and much of what they have discovered over their 15 years of research surprised and sometimes even shocked them. It has become evident to them that ‘just about anyone can be a key protagonist in building an extraordinary business institution’. Filled with hundreds of examples to back up their findings, ‘Built to Last’ presents a blueprint for building a visionary organisation which prospers into the twenty-first century and beyond.
